EMPEROR CAPITAL (00717) fell by 10% after the performance report, dropping to 0.072 Hong Kong dollars as of the time of writing, with a trading volume of 1.3835 million Hong Kong dollars. On the news front, EMPEROR CAPITAL released its interim performance report for the six months ended March 31, 2026. During the period, the group's total revenue was approximately 148 million Hong Kong dollars, a decrease of 63.31% year-on-year; net profit was approximately 38.955 million Hong Kong dollars, a decrease of 30.59% year-on-year; and basic earnings per share were 0.58 Hong Kong cents. The announcement stated that looking ahead, it is expected that the overall market conditions will continue to be volatile. The group will focus on close collaboration with financial institutions and strategic partners to expand its product portfolio, while maintaining cautious risk management in an increasingly complex macroeconomic environment.
